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ake is to drive which costs $60 - $90 and takes 7h 19m.
The fastest way to get from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ake is to fly and taxi which takes 5h 27m and costs $130 - $430.
The distance between North Charleston and Smith Mountain Lake is 345 miles. The road distance is 344.3 miles.
The best way to get from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ake without a car is to train and taxi which takes 11h 51m and costs $260 - $460.
It takes approximately 5h 27m to get from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ake is 344 miles. It takes approximately 7h 19m to drive from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ake.

What companies run services between North Charleston, SC, USA and Smith Mountain Lake, VA, USA?
There is no direct connection from North Charleston to Smith Mountain Lake. However, you can take the line 11 bus to Charleston International Airport, walk to Charleston International Airport (CHS) airport, fly to Roanoke Regional Airport-Woodrum Field (ROA), then take the taxi to Smith Mountain Lake. Alternatively, you can take the train to Selma Station, take the train to Greensboro, take the train to Lynchburg, then take the taxi to Smith Mountain Lake.
